Howdy all!

I'm currently rounding up stock rims for my 59 Suburban. I have been given and purchased numerous rims. 15 in. They seem to come in two different styles. On the front side of the rim some of them have a smooth singular bulbous look. Others have a double rim "ridge" on the front. They are all configured with 3 clips ea for period hubcaps. Overall outside diameter is 16.5 in and total width is 6.5 in.
What would be the difference?

Thanks!
